Output 8526525bb64608b4c9039a9015ab9a1e349ff79835db20448c280f6cf867344e:0

value
3950000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2b2fa37ebb15ec3e6b242c7279b0ffc281335eb5 OP_EQUALVERIFY OP_CHECKSIG
address
14wM8EwQqE7e8RpthWB1fD6Y5cps2jLyWY
transaction
8526525bb64608b4c9039a9015ab9a1e349ff79835db20448c280f6cf867344e
spent
true